Summary of Bill HJRES 187
The bill H.J.Res. 187, introduced in the 119th Congress on May 19, 2026, is titled "Provid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services of the Department of Health and Human Services relating to 'Medicare Program; Implementation of Prior Authorization for Select Services for the Wasteful and Inappropriate Services Reduction (WISeR) Model'."
Current Status of Bill HJRES 187
Bill HJRES 187 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since May 19, 2026. Bill HJRES 187 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on May 19, 2026. Bill HJRES 187's most recent activity was Referred to the Committee on Ways and Means, and in addition to the Committee on Energy and Commerce,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ned. as of May 19, 2026
